Woods Charter entered their tilt with River Mill on Friday with three consecutive wins but they'll enter their next game with four. They breezed by the River Mill Jaguars to the tune of 55-12. That 43 point margin sets a new team best for the Wolves this season.
Woods Charter found their leader in sophomore Alden Phelps, who went 5 for 8 en route to 14 points. The team also got some help courtesy of Levi Haygood, who went 5 of 7 on his way to 10 points and five rebounds.
Woods Charter's win was their fifth straight at home, which pushed their record up to 8-4. As for River Mill, they are on a three-game losing streak that has dropped them down to 2-17.
Woods Charter will face off against Chatham Charter at 7:30 p.m. on Monday. Chatham Charter is strutting in with some offensive muscle as they've averaged 50.6 points per game this season.
